154
edits
Changes
Created page with "{{GPU621/DPS921 Index | 20211}} Please add an overview of your group here and create a separate project page for your group! = Project Rules = # Use the Group page for a Jo..."
{{GPU621/DPS921 Index | 20211}}
Please add an overview of your group here and create a separate project page for your group!
= Project Rules =
# Use the Group page for a Journal of your activities throughout the course of the project
# Project should cover material that differ from the material on the course web site
# Presentation can be in powerpoint or walkthru the group project page
# Link to the project page should be on the Participants table
# Presentation slots are first come first served
# Attendance at all presentations is mandatory - marks will be deducted for absenteeism
# Marks will be awarded for both Group Wiki page and for the Presentation
= Sample Projects (Former Students) =
#[[GPU621/DPS921_G_P_Index_20161 | Winter 2016 semester]]
#[[GPU621/DPS921_G_P_Index_20167 | Fall 2016 semester]]
#[[GPU621/DPS921_G_P_Index_20177 | Fall 2017 semester]]
#[[GPU621/DPS921_G_P_Index_20187 | Fall 2018 semester]]
Suggested Projects (each * denotes one group that has claimed this topic)
# Intel Parallel Studio Advisor - [[https://software.intel.com/en-us/intel-advisor-xe Intel Site]] *
# Intel Parallel Studio Inspector - [[https://software.intel.com/en-us/intel-inspector-xe Intel Site]] *
# Intel Parallel Studio vTune Amplifier - [[https://software.intel.com/en-us/intel-vtune-amplifier-xe Intel Site]] *
# Intel Math Kernel Library - [[https://software.intel.com/en-us/intel-mkl Intel Site]]
# Intel Data Analytics Acceleration Library - [[https://software.intel.com/en-us/blogs/daal Intel Site]]
# Totalview Debugger - [[http://www.roguewave.com/products-services/student-request-form Get Student License]]
# OpenMP Debugging in Visual Studio - [[https://msdn.microsoft.com/en-us/library/ms164746.aspx MSDN Notes]] *
# Debugging Threads in Intel Parallel Studio - [[http://www.drdobbs.com/windows/intel-parallel-debugger-extension-for-mi/214502747 Dr Dobbs Article]] *
# Analyzing False Sharing - [[http://www.drdobbs.com/parallel/eliminate-false-sharing/217500206 Herb Sutter's Article]]
# The Chapel Programming Language - [[http://chapel.cray.com Chapel Site]] *
# Apache's Spark - [[http://spark.apache.org/ Spark Site]]*
# OpenMP Profiler - [[http://www.ompp-tool.com/home.html ompP]]
# C++11 Threads Library Comparison to OpenMP - Case Studies *
# C++11 STL Comparison to TBB - Case Studies *
= Group and Project Index =
You can find a sample project page template [[GPU621/DPS921_Sample_Project_Page | here]]
== [[GPU621/Sample_Project | Sample Project]] ==
'''Project Title here'''
# [mailto:chris.szalwinski@myseneca.ca?subject=GPU621 Chris Szalwinski]
# [mailto:fardad.soleimanloo@myseneca.ca?subject=GPU621 Fardad Soleimanloo]
# [mailto:chris.szalwinski@myseneca.ca;fardad.soleimanloo@myseneca.ca?subject=GPU621 eMail All]
== [[GPU621/GPU Targeters | GPU Targeters]] ==
'''OpenMP Target'''
# [mailto:esakhnovitch@myseneca.ca?subject=GPU621 Elena Sakhnovitch]
# [mailto:nolah@myseneca.ca?subject=GPU621 Nathan Olah]
# [mailto:ylee111@myseneca.ca?subject=GPU621 Yunseon Lee]
# [mailto:nolah@myseneca.ca;esakhnovitch@myseneca.ca?subject=GPU621;ylee111@myseneca.ca?subject=GPU621 eMail All]
== [[GPU621/History of Parallel Computing and Multi-core Systems| Parallelogram]] ==
'''History of Parallel Computing'''
# [mailto:ogolan1@myseneca.ca?subject=GPU621 Omri Golan]
# [mailto:ysadaoka@myseneca.ca?subject=GPU621 Yuka Sadaoka]
# [mailto:pkeating@myseneca.ca?subject=GPU621 Patrick Keating]
== [[DPS921/PyTorch: Convolutional Neural Networks | A-Team]] ==
'''Convolutional Neural Networks Using PyTorch'''
# [mailto:stafreshipour@myseneca.ca?subject=DPS921 Shervin Tafreshipour]
# [mailto:pjalilifar@myseneca.ca?subject=DPS921 Parsa Jalilifar]
# [mailto:nrasam@myseneca.ca?subject=DPS921 Novell Rasam]
== [[GPU621/Apache Spark | Rinse Reduce]] ==
'''Apache Spark vs Apache Hadoop MapReduce'''
# [mailto:abalachandran@myseneca.ca?subject=GPU621 Akhil Balachandran]
# [mailto:dpark26@myseneca.ca?subject=GPU621 Daniel Park]
# [mailto:abalachandran@myseneca.ca;dpark26@myseneca.ca;eMail All]
== [[DPS921/Team team | Team team]] ==
'''C++11 STL Comparison to TBB - Case Studies'''
# [mailto:mvizl@myseneca.ca?subject=DPS921 Michael Vizl]
# [mailto:negay@myseneca.ca?subject=DPS921 Nathen Gay]
# [mailto:mvizl@myseneca.ca;negay@myseneca.ca?subject=DPS921 eMail All]
== [[GPU621/Go Parallel | Go Parallel]] ==
'''Go (Language) Parallel Programming'''
# [mailto:mbrackett@myseneca.ca?subject=GPU621 Michael Brackett]
# [mailto:dshah65@myseneca.ca?subject=GPU621 Devansh Shah]
== [[GPU621/Intel Parallel Studio Inspector| Hung Hing]] ==
'''Intel Parallel Studio Inspector'''
# [mailto:ylu159@myseneca.ca?subject=GPU621 Yuhao Lu]
# [mailto:szeng9@myseneca.ca?subject=GPU621 Song Zeng]
# [mailto:jyang210@myseneca.ca?subject=GPU621 Jiawei Yang]
# [mailto:ylu159@myseneca.ca;szeng9@myseneca.ca;jyang210@myseneca.ca?subject=GPU621 eMail All]
== [[GPU621/The Chapel Programming Language| Pancake]] ==
'''The Chapel Programming Language'''
# [mailto:xweng11@myseneca.ca?subject=GPU621 Xi Weng]
# [mailto:hbhuang2@myseneca.ca?subject=GPU621 Ivan Huang]
# [mailto:yli593@myseneca.ca?subject=GPU621 Yu Li]
# [mailto:xweng11@myseneca.ca;hbhuang2@myseneca.ca;yli593@myseneca.ca?subject=GPU621 eMail All]
== [[DPS921/OpenACC vs OpenMP Comparison| The AMD Bois]] ==
'''Performance comparison between OpenMP and OpenACC'''
# [mailto:ryu29@myseneca.ca?subject=GPU621 Ruiqi Yu]
# [mailto:lhanlin@myseneca.ca?subject=GPU621 Hanlin Li]
# [mailto:lmpham1@myseneca.ca?subject=GPU621 Le Minh Pham]
# [mailto:ryu29@myseneca.ca;lhanlin@myseneca.ca;lmpham1@myseneca.ca?subject=DPS921 eMail All]
== [[Intel Parallel Studio VTune Amplifier| VTune]] ==
'''Intel Parallel Studio VTune Amplifier'''
# [mailto:skapila1@myseneca.ca?subject=GPU621 Shivani Kapila]
# [mailto:jyin15@myseneca.ca?subject=DPS921 Jay Yin]
# [mailto:skapila1@myseneca.ca?subject=GPU621;jyin15@myseneca.ca?subject=DPS921 eMail All]
== [[DPS921/Web Worker API | All-nighters]] ==
'''Web Worker API'''
# [mailto:nnknguyen@myseneca.ca?subject=DPS921 Khang Nguyen]
# [mailto:abiriukov@myseneca.ca?subject=DPS921 Anton Biriukov]
# [mailto:apatel271@myseneca.ca?subject=DPS921 Akshatkumar Patel]
# [mailto:nnknguyen@myseneca.ca;abiriukov@myseneca.ca;apatel271@myseneca.ca?subject=DPS921 eMail All]
== [[DPS921/Intel Parallel Studio Inspector| Team BP]] ==
'''Intel Parallel Studio Inspector'''
# [mailto:pnagendrarajah@myseneca.ca?subject=DPS921 Pirathapan Nagendrarajah]
# [mailto:bnurijanyan@myseneca.ca?subject=DPS921 Babken Nurijanyan]
# [mailto:pnagendrarajah@myseneca.ca;bnurijanyan@myseneca.ca?subject=DPS921 eMail All]
== [[DPS921/Intel Advisor| Intel Advisor Group]] ==
'''Intel Advisor'''
#[mailto:saketepe@myseneca.ca?subject=SB saketepe]
#[mailto:asothilingam1@myseneca.ca?subject=SB Anojan Sothilingam]
= Presentation Schedule =
{| border="1"
|-
|Team Name
|Date and Time
|-
|Hung Hing: Intel Parallel Studio Inspector
|November 27 6:35
|-
|All-nighters: Web Worker API
|November 30 5:15
|-
|A-Team: Convolutional Neural Networks
|November 30 5:35
|-
|Rinse Reduce: Apache Spark
|November 30 5:55
|-
|Team BP: Intel Parallel Studio Inspector
|November 30 6:15
|-
|VTune
|November 30 6:35
|-
|Go Parallel
|December 4 5:15
|-
|Team team: C++11 STL Comparison to TBB
|December 4 5:35
|-
|Pancake: The Chapel Programming Language
|December 4 5:55
|-
|Parallelogram: History of Parallel Computing
|December 4 6:15
|-
|GPU Targeters: OpenMP Target
|December 4 6:35
|-
|The AMD Bois: OpenACC vs OpenMP performance
|December 7 5:15
|-
|Intel advisor group: Intel advisor
|December 7 6:15
|}
<br />
Please add an overview of your group here and create a separate project page for your group!
= Project Rules =
# Use the Group page for a Journal of your activities throughout the course of the project
# Project should cover material that differ from the material on the course web site
# Presentation can be in powerpoint or walkthru the group project page
# Link to the project page should be on the Participants table
# Presentation slots are first come first served
# Attendance at all presentations is mandatory - marks will be deducted for absenteeism
# Marks will be awarded for both Group Wiki page and for the Presentation
= Sample Projects (Former Students) =
#[[GPU621/DPS921_G_P_Index_20161 | Winter 2016 semester]]
#[[GPU621/DPS921_G_P_Index_20167 | Fall 2016 semester]]
#[[GPU621/DPS921_G_P_Index_20177 | Fall 2017 semester]]
#[[GPU621/DPS921_G_P_Index_20187 | Fall 2018 semester]]
Suggested Projects (each * denotes one group that has claimed this topic)
# Intel Parallel Studio Advisor - [[https://software.intel.com/en-us/intel-advisor-xe Intel Site]] *
# Intel Parallel Studio Inspector - [[https://software.intel.com/en-us/intel-inspector-xe Intel Site]] *
# Intel Parallel Studio vTune Amplifier - [[https://software.intel.com/en-us/intel-vtune-amplifier-xe Intel Site]] *
# Intel Math Kernel Library - [[https://software.intel.com/en-us/intel-mkl Intel Site]]
# Intel Data Analytics Acceleration Library - [[https://software.intel.com/en-us/blogs/daal Intel Site]]
# Totalview Debugger - [[http://www.roguewave.com/products-services/student-request-form Get Student License]]
# OpenMP Debugging in Visual Studio - [[https://msdn.microsoft.com/en-us/library/ms164746.aspx MSDN Notes]] *
# Debugging Threads in Intel Parallel Studio - [[http://www.drdobbs.com/windows/intel-parallel-debugger-extension-for-mi/214502747 Dr Dobbs Article]] *
# Analyzing False Sharing - [[http://www.drdobbs.com/parallel/eliminate-false-sharing/217500206 Herb Sutter's Article]]
# The Chapel Programming Language - [[http://chapel.cray.com Chapel Site]] *
# Apache's Spark - [[http://spark.apache.org/ Spark Site]]*
# OpenMP Profiler - [[http://www.ompp-tool.com/home.html ompP]]
# C++11 Threads Library Comparison to OpenMP - Case Studies *
# C++11 STL Comparison to TBB - Case Studies *
= Group and Project Index =
You can find a sample project page template [[GPU621/DPS921_Sample_Project_Page | here]]
== [[GPU621/Sample_Project | Sample Project]] ==
'''Project Title here'''
# [mailto:chris.szalwinski@myseneca.ca?subject=GPU621 Chris Szalwinski]
# [mailto:fardad.soleimanloo@myseneca.ca?subject=GPU621 Fardad Soleimanloo]
# [mailto:chris.szalwinski@myseneca.ca;fardad.soleimanloo@myseneca.ca?subject=GPU621 eMail All]
== [[GPU621/GPU Targeters | GPU Targeters]] ==
'''OpenMP Target'''
# [mailto:esakhnovitch@myseneca.ca?subject=GPU621 Elena Sakhnovitch]
# [mailto:nolah@myseneca.ca?subject=GPU621 Nathan Olah]
# [mailto:ylee111@myseneca.ca?subject=GPU621 Yunseon Lee]
# [mailto:nolah@myseneca.ca;esakhnovitch@myseneca.ca?subject=GPU621;ylee111@myseneca.ca?subject=GPU621 eMail All]
== [[GPU621/History of Parallel Computing and Multi-core Systems| Parallelogram]] ==
'''History of Parallel Computing'''
# [mailto:ogolan1@myseneca.ca?subject=GPU621 Omri Golan]
# [mailto:ysadaoka@myseneca.ca?subject=GPU621 Yuka Sadaoka]
# [mailto:pkeating@myseneca.ca?subject=GPU621 Patrick Keating]
== [[DPS921/PyTorch: Convolutional Neural Networks | A-Team]] ==
'''Convolutional Neural Networks Using PyTorch'''
# [mailto:stafreshipour@myseneca.ca?subject=DPS921 Shervin Tafreshipour]
# [mailto:pjalilifar@myseneca.ca?subject=DPS921 Parsa Jalilifar]
# [mailto:nrasam@myseneca.ca?subject=DPS921 Novell Rasam]
== [[GPU621/Apache Spark | Rinse Reduce]] ==
'''Apache Spark vs Apache Hadoop MapReduce'''
# [mailto:abalachandran@myseneca.ca?subject=GPU621 Akhil Balachandran]
# [mailto:dpark26@myseneca.ca?subject=GPU621 Daniel Park]
# [mailto:abalachandran@myseneca.ca;dpark26@myseneca.ca;eMail All]
== [[DPS921/Team team | Team team]] ==
'''C++11 STL Comparison to TBB - Case Studies'''
# [mailto:mvizl@myseneca.ca?subject=DPS921 Michael Vizl]
# [mailto:negay@myseneca.ca?subject=DPS921 Nathen Gay]
# [mailto:mvizl@myseneca.ca;negay@myseneca.ca?subject=DPS921 eMail All]
== [[GPU621/Go Parallel | Go Parallel]] ==
'''Go (Language) Parallel Programming'''
# [mailto:mbrackett@myseneca.ca?subject=GPU621 Michael Brackett]
# [mailto:dshah65@myseneca.ca?subject=GPU621 Devansh Shah]
== [[GPU621/Intel Parallel Studio Inspector| Hung Hing]] ==
'''Intel Parallel Studio Inspector'''
# [mailto:ylu159@myseneca.ca?subject=GPU621 Yuhao Lu]
# [mailto:szeng9@myseneca.ca?subject=GPU621 Song Zeng]
# [mailto:jyang210@myseneca.ca?subject=GPU621 Jiawei Yang]
# [mailto:ylu159@myseneca.ca;szeng9@myseneca.ca;jyang210@myseneca.ca?subject=GPU621 eMail All]
== [[GPU621/The Chapel Programming Language| Pancake]] ==
'''The Chapel Programming Language'''
# [mailto:xweng11@myseneca.ca?subject=GPU621 Xi Weng]
# [mailto:hbhuang2@myseneca.ca?subject=GPU621 Ivan Huang]
# [mailto:yli593@myseneca.ca?subject=GPU621 Yu Li]
# [mailto:xweng11@myseneca.ca;hbhuang2@myseneca.ca;yli593@myseneca.ca?subject=GPU621 eMail All]
== [[DPS921/OpenACC vs OpenMP Comparison| The AMD Bois]] ==
'''Performance comparison between OpenMP and OpenACC'''
# [mailto:ryu29@myseneca.ca?subject=GPU621 Ruiqi Yu]
# [mailto:lhanlin@myseneca.ca?subject=GPU621 Hanlin Li]
# [mailto:lmpham1@myseneca.ca?subject=GPU621 Le Minh Pham]
# [mailto:ryu29@myseneca.ca;lhanlin@myseneca.ca;lmpham1@myseneca.ca?subject=DPS921 eMail All]
== [[Intel Parallel Studio VTune Amplifier| VTune]] ==
'''Intel Parallel Studio VTune Amplifier'''
# [mailto:skapila1@myseneca.ca?subject=GPU621 Shivani Kapila]
# [mailto:jyin15@myseneca.ca?subject=DPS921 Jay Yin]
# [mailto:skapila1@myseneca.ca?subject=GPU621;jyin15@myseneca.ca?subject=DPS921 eMail All]
== [[DPS921/Web Worker API | All-nighters]] ==
'''Web Worker API'''
# [mailto:nnknguyen@myseneca.ca?subject=DPS921 Khang Nguyen]
# [mailto:abiriukov@myseneca.ca?subject=DPS921 Anton Biriukov]
# [mailto:apatel271@myseneca.ca?subject=DPS921 Akshatkumar Patel]
# [mailto:nnknguyen@myseneca.ca;abiriukov@myseneca.ca;apatel271@myseneca.ca?subject=DPS921 eMail All]
== [[DPS921/Intel Parallel Studio Inspector| Team BP]] ==
'''Intel Parallel Studio Inspector'''
# [mailto:pnagendrarajah@myseneca.ca?subject=DPS921 Pirathapan Nagendrarajah]
# [mailto:bnurijanyan@myseneca.ca?subject=DPS921 Babken Nurijanyan]
# [mailto:pnagendrarajah@myseneca.ca;bnurijanyan@myseneca.ca?subject=DPS921 eMail All]
== [[DPS921/Intel Advisor| Intel Advisor Group]] ==
'''Intel Advisor'''
#[mailto:saketepe@myseneca.ca?subject=SB saketepe]
#[mailto:asothilingam1@myseneca.ca?subject=SB Anojan Sothilingam]
= Presentation Schedule =
{| border="1"
|-
|Team Name
|Date and Time
|-
|Hung Hing: Intel Parallel Studio Inspector
|November 27 6:35
|-
|All-nighters: Web Worker API
|November 30 5:15
|-
|A-Team: Convolutional Neural Networks
|November 30 5:35
|-
|Rinse Reduce: Apache Spark
|November 30 5:55
|-
|Team BP: Intel Parallel Studio Inspector
|November 30 6:15
|-
|VTune
|November 30 6:35
|-
|Go Parallel
|December 4 5:15
|-
|Team team: C++11 STL Comparison to TBB
|December 4 5:35
|-
|Pancake: The Chapel Programming Language
|December 4 5:55
|-
|Parallelogram: History of Parallel Computing
|December 4 6:15
|-
|GPU Targeters: OpenMP Target
|December 4 6:35
|-
|The AMD Bois: OpenACC vs OpenMP performance
|December 7 5:15
|-
|Intel advisor group: Intel advisor
|December 7 6:15
|}
<br />